>> Try this:
>> 
>> 1: Open Graphos.
>> 2: Display the "Edit" menu.
>> 3: Add some object to the document, and don't move
>>       the mouse out of the document window.
>> 4: The "Undo" menu item don't display a title.
>> 5: Move the mouse out of the document
>>        window, the title of the item is now updated.
>> 
>> Is this a bug on GNUstep? Or a problem in Graphos?
>>    
> I can't reproduce it. I have seen in the past sometimes "blank" Undo
> menus, but was never able to have a testcase. I neatly get Undo create
> Box, Circle, Path...
> 
> If I could reproduce it; I could check on Mac. However the given
> testcase would not pe usable on Mac either, since o get a menu you
> always need to move out of the window with the mouse cursor.
> 
> Riccardo
> 

Well, I added a small fix in Base for don't return null objects for item title.

On the other hand, the undo doesn't works properly on Graphos. If you
add a circle and then resize it, the menu offers the option to "Undo edit
path", but don't works.
